Payday loans are short-term, high-interest loans aimed at providing borrowers with quick access to cash. Typically, these loans are taken out to cover unexpected expenses or to bridge the gap until the next paycheck. A payday loan of $1000 can be a quick solution, but it comes with its own set of requirements and implications.To obtain a $1000 payday loan, you generally need to meet a few basic requirements.
Most lenders will ask for proof of income, a valid ID, and a checking account. It’s important to note that payday loans are popular in the United States, with millions of Americans relying on them each year to manage financial emergencies. According to recent statistics, around 12 million people in the U.S. take out payday loans annually, highlighting a significant demand for these financial products.
Application Process for Payday Loans
Applying for a $1000 payday loan is generally a straightforward process. Typically, you start by finding a licensed lender that operates in your state. The application process can often be completed online, which makes it convenient.When you apply, you’ll need to provide several documents, including:
- Proof of income (like pay stubs or bank statements)
- Government-issued ID (to confirm your identity)
- Bank account information (for the deposit of funds)
Approval for payday loans can be instantaneous or take just a few hours, depending on the lender’s policies. Once approved, funds are usually deposited into your account the same day or the next business day, making it a quick way to access cash.
Interest Rates and Fees
The interest rates on payday loans for $1000 can be notably high, often ranging from 15% to 30% for a two-week period. This means that if you borrow $1000, you could end up repaying between $1150 to $1300, depending on the lender.In addition to interest, borrowers may encounter various fees, including:
- Origination fees (charged at the start of the loan)
- Late payment fees (if you miss your repayment deadline)
- Returned check fees (if your payment bounces)
When compared to other types of loans, payday loans tend to have much higher interest rates than credit cards or personal loans, which can create a financial strain if not managed properly.
Risks and Benefits
Taking out a payday loan for $1000 can offer immediate relief for financial emergencies. The benefits include quick access to cash and minimal requirements, making it accessible for those in urgent need.However, there are significant risks involved as well. The high interest rates can lead to debt cycles where borrowers take out new loans to pay off old ones, leading to greater financial strain.
To mitigate these risks, it’s wise to create a repayment plan before borrowing, ensuring you can meet the repayment terms without falling into a cycle of debt.

Legal Regulations and Consumer Rights
Payday loans are subject to various legal regulations that differ by state. Some states have implemented strict caps on interest rates and fees, while others have less oversight, allowing lenders to charge higher rates. Consumers have certain rights when it comes to payday loans, including the right to receive clear information about interest rates, fees, and repayment terms. Familiarizing yourself with these regulations is crucial before signing a payday loan agreement to ensure you understand your obligations and protections.
